Unity-Fungus对话插件使用介绍:轻松实现丰富对话场景
去发现同类优质开源项目:https://gitcode.com/
项目介绍
Unity-Fungus对话插件是一款Unity官方推荐的对话管理系统,它以其功能丰富、操作简便的特点,在游戏开发领域得到了广泛应用。这款插件不仅能够满足开发者对于简单互动交流的需求,还能实现复杂的剧情演绎,使得游戏剧情更加生动有趣。
项目技术分析
Unity-Fungus对话插件基于Unity引擎开发,其核心功能是管理和展示游戏中的对话。通过内置的编辑器,开发者可以直观地创建和管理对话内容,无需编写复杂的脚本代码。插件支持多种对话元素,如文本、角色表情、选择分支和条件判断等,使得开发者能够灵活地构建各种对话场景。
技术层面上,Unity-Fungus对话插件与Unity编辑器深度集成,支持Unity的各种版本,并且遵守Unity的插件开发规范,确保了项目的稳定性和安全性。
项目及技术应用场景
游戏开发
Unity-Fungus对话插件在游戏开发中的应用尤为广泛,无论是角色扮演游戏(RPG)、冒险游戏(Adventure Game)还是解谜游戏(Puzzle Game),开发者都可以使用该插件来实现游戏中的对话环节。例如,在一个RPG游戏中,玩家与NPC的交流、任务的接受和交付,以及剧情的发展都可以通过Unity-Fungus对话插件来实现。
教育与演示
除了游戏开发,Unity-Fungus对话插件也常用于教育和演示项目中。在教育软件中,开发者可以利用对话插件创建互动式的教学场景,让学生在参与中学习;在产品演示中,通过对话的形式向用户介绍产品的功能和用法,使得演示更加生动和直观。
项目特点
功能丰富
Unity-Fungus对话插件支持多种对话形式,包括:
- 文本对话:支持多种字体、颜色和样式。
- 选择分支:玩家可以选择不同的对话方向,影响剧情走向。
- 条件判断:根据玩家的状态或游戏进度,展现不同的对话内容。
- 角色表情:为角色添加对应的表情,增强对话的生动性。
操作简便
插件的直观编辑界面让开发者能够轻松上手,通过拖拽和点击即可创建和管理对话内容,极大地降低了开发的难度和复杂性。
高度自定义
开发者可以根据自己的项目需求,调整对话样式、动画效果和交互方式,使得对话系统与游戏的整体风格保持一致。
适用广泛
Unity-Fungus对话插件不仅适用于游戏开发,还能应用于教育和演示项目,其广泛的适用性为开发者提供了更多的选择。
总之,Unity-Fungus对话插件以其卓越的功能性和易用性,成为开发者实现丰富对话场景的得力工具。无论是新手还是资深开发者,都能通过该插件提高开发效率,为游戏或其他项目增添更多的互动性和故事性。快来尝试Unity-Fungus对话插件,为您的项目带来更加精彩的对话体验吧!
去发现同类优质开源项目:https://g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考